A.C. Police, fire residency rules / Give towns option

Fire-Rescue News

Posted on The AC Press online: Tuesday, March 24, 2015 12:01 am

Ask the mayors of New Jersey's many struggling, distressed cities what single step would be most important to rebuilding neighborhoods and turning their cities around, and many would give you the same answer:

Getting more of the city's police officers and firefighters to live in the towns where they work.

The reason is pretty obvious. Police officers and firefighters are the kind of stable, middle-class residents that any city needs to thrive.

EVFC Incident #19 03/21/2015 at 12:17pm - 1000 Soccer Ln for Wires arcing

IncidentsWires arcing causing the top of the pole to break off. Atlantic electric showed and fire co turned it over to them. Fire co. was cleared with no injuries reported.
